Into the Heart of the Rainforest

The allure of Samoa’s lush landscapes had been calling to me for some time, and the Crater Lake Hike and Swim at Lake Lanoto’o seemed like the perfect way to answer that call. As a wildlife photographer, I am always on the lookout for unique ecosystems and the chance to capture the untamed beauty of nature. The journey began with an early morning pick-up in Apia, where I met our guide, Arthur, affectionately known as Afa. His easy-going demeanor and infectious enthusiasm set the tone for the day. With a small group of fellow adventurers, we embarked on a short drive up the Cross Island Road, the anticipation building with every turn.

The road to the trailhead was an adventure in itself, with the terrain becoming increasingly rugged. As we stepped out of the vehicle, the rainforest enveloped us in its vibrant embrace. Afa, with his trusty machete, led the way, clearing the path with the precision of an artist. The trail was steep and slippery, a challenging ascent that demanded both physical exertion and mental focus. Yet, the effort was rewarded with glimpses of exotic plant life and the rich hues of red and yellow clay soil. It was a photographer’s paradise, each step revealing a new scene to capture.

The Magic of Lake Lanoto’o

Reaching the summit, the sight of Lake Lanoto’o took my breath away. Nestled within the crater, the lake’s emerald waters shimmered under the dappled sunlight, a tranquil oasis amidst the dense foliage. The air was filled with a sense of serenity, a stark contrast to the exertion of the climb. As I stood at the water’s edge, camera in hand, I felt a profound connection to the natural world, a reminder of why I fell in love with wildlife photography in the first place.

The lake beckoned, and I couldn’t resist the invitation to take a refreshing dip. The cool water was invigorating, washing away the sweat and fatigue of the hike. Floating on my back, I gazed up at the canopy above, the leaves whispering secrets of the forest. It was a moment of pure bliss, a chance to immerse myself fully in the beauty of this magical place.
